Computational Power of Asynchronously Tuned Automata Enhancing the Unfolded Edge of Chaos
Asynchronously tuned elementary cellular automata (AT-ECA) are described with respect to the relationship between active and passive updating, and that spells out the relationship between synchronous and asynchronous updating.
